WebThe procedures themselves may be classified into low-risk, intermediate-risk, and high-risk probability for an associated SSI (Table II). For instance, a neutropenic patient undergoing a simple cystoscopy may require AP, whereas a healthy patient does not. Bladder cancer signs and symptoms may include: Blood in urine … csulb academic affairs contact informationWebIn men, the perineum is the part of the body between the scrotum and anus. A transperineal biopsy of the prostate, performed under a general anaesthetic, is therefore carried out via the skin overlying this area. Excellent imaging is obtained by an ultrasound probe passed into the rectum.
